			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Earlier this week a new website was brought to my attention.  Now I realize there are plenty of pop culture sites out there such as <a href="http://www.asitecalledfred.com/" target="_blank">FRED</a>, <a href="http://www.needcoffee.com/" target="_blank">NeedCoffee</a>, and <a href="http://www.popsyndicate.com/" target="_blank">Pop Syndicate</a> but this one is going to bloom into another amazing site to compare with the others.  For those out of the loop this new site is <a href="http://thewebsiteofdoom.com/" target="_blank">The Website of Doom!</a></p>
<p>Content wise the site has a previously mentioned podcast, Riding in Cars with Boys, two comics, and articles.  As I said before Riding in Cars with Boys manages to pull off the gimmick based podcast perfectly.  The other nice part is that this finally gives the guys a permanent home without having to change subscriptions on iTunes.</p>
<p>The comics contain plenty of surprises.  The first is that Hands Down, a comic featuring some of the wildest internet characters, has jumped from FRED to Doom!  The comic is pretty funny and from what I understand is only promised to get better.  Also in an earlier strip SHSOB&#8217;s logo might have gotten slipped in (here&#8217;s a hint: read them all).  The other comic is Sam Legion.  This one is just starting off and seems to be set in space, but that might be a misconception.  Based on the rest of the site only thing that will happen with this comic is that you&#8217;ll be on the ground floor of awesome.  The only thing I might suggest here is besides a previous and next option for the pages, maybe being able to jump to the first page for new readers.</p>
<p>Finally, the articles so far appear to be focused on pop culture of the comic variety.  Now this might be due to a limited number of posts (as in one as of now) or how many people will actually be writing the articles.  I&#8217;ll go ahead and warn them though that having just one person write can become cumbersome on that person if a schedule is being maintained.</p>
<p>Once again at least give the <a href="http://thewebsiteofdoom.com/index.html" target="_blank">website</a> a look see.  I&#8217;m sure it is still in the development stage so if you see something amiss I know they would be happy to hear as long as you&#8217;re not being mean about it.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Combining two of the greatest things, cars and podcasts, these guys fill the void of traveling podcasts.  <a href="http://ridingincars.podbean.com/" target="_blank">Riding in Cars with Boys</a>, hosted by Michael Harris, Kasey Sullivan and sometimes DJ, is a podcast about pop culture.  I know my first sentence made it seem like it might be about travel, but no not the case.The real meaning and thought behind the podcast is actualy very nice as Mr. Harris explained it.</p>
<blockquote><p>We basically figured that since we spend so much time in the car talking, it would be the best place to record. We drove around 100 miles a week just talking. We recorded because we wanted to remember this time of our lives, and that evolved into a podcast. &#8211; Michael Harris</p></blockquote>
<p>Most of the episodes involve a stop at a comic shop but there are other  destinations as well, such as Sonic.  The stops where they leave the car is filled with music.  While the music is copyrighted, it is not just the average everyone has heard kind of music.  The guys have played music from Jackie Chan&#8217;s albums, almost to an obsessive level.  Now the good news is this obsession is contagious as the music is very catchy, even if I can&#8217;t understand it.</p>
<p>Quality wise it is amazing for being in a moving car on a laptop. In fact except rare occasions it is not even noticeable that they are in a moving car.  In fairness most of these occasions involving them talking about other drivers.  This is not to say sound is perfect because often times if there is a guest they are clearly in the backseat and not as audible.</p>
<p>Diverse topics and conversations of intrigue this is easily going to be a podcast that tops any other driving one.  In fact this one will rank with the best studio style ones as well.</p>
